4.1. Methodological overview

The learning process that has been design for this subject, Its based on the following criteria:

1- Lectures: Theory lectures with student participation. In some topic areas additional material will be given for a deeper learning.

2- Seminars: will be done for special interest areas.

3- Practical lectures. A compendium of practical activities will be done in the preclinic laboratory. This activities will bring the student closer to the clinic daily basis.

4- Group homework: Several topics will be given by the professor; the student will do an assay work based on bibliography and evidence based dentistry. All the student´s homework will have a public presentation.

4.3. Syllabus

PROGRAM:

Theoric Program:

- Topic 1: Fixed prostheses: concept, history, indications and contraindications. Glossary terms.- Topic 2: Full metal crowns

- Topic 3: Porcelain fused to metal crowns

- Topic 4: Root retainers

- Topic 5: Full ceramic restorations

- Topic 6: Porcelain types.

- Topic 7: Porcelain venners

- Topic 8: Bridge design

- Topic 9: Fixed prostheses pontic

- Topic 10: Fixed prostheses conectors

- Topic 11: Gingival retraction. Impression taking

- Topic 12: Transitional prostheses. Provisional rehabilitation.

- Topic 13: Esthetic Analysis: Facial, dentolabial, fonetic and dentogingival analysis.

 

PRACTICAL PROGRAM:

1- Tooth preparation: Preparations for:  metal crowns, procelain fused to metal crown, and all ceramic crowns.

2- Venner preparations

3- Gingival retraction and impression taking
